Do-it-Yourself Metal Polishing Tips
Newbies Guide to Metal Polishing - Typically, the finishing of metal is required for aesthetic reasons or for clean-room applications. It's one of the most accepted treatments simply because of its use in enhancing the original beauty of the items, for instance, automobile parts, cookware or motorbike parts. Furthermore, a large number of clean-rooms should have a lustrous finish so as to limit the perviousness of the material which might cause debris to build up and contaminate. A really good illustration of this use could be in a vacuum chamber. There are loads of different ways to polish metal, and let us take a review of a few of the processes required. Metals can be burnished chemically, electromechanically, using specialized buffing machines, or even by hand. A polishing paste or compound is frequently employed, which may include tripoli, dolomite, limestone, chalk, aluminum oxide, chromium oxide, or iron oxide. Polishing stainless steel, because of its inferior thermal conductivity, fairly high viscidity, and hardness is just about the time-consuming. Opposite of that scenario, merchandise manufactured from non-ferrous metals tend to be receptive to polishing, because these need the minimum amount of operations.
Whenever a superior processing quality just isn't considered necessary, faster pad speeds can be employed. A lower pad speed must be used when a superior quality mirror finish is essential. Finishing buffs coated in paste will be somewhat affected by specific loads on the pad. The level of the pressure on the surface may be amplified to a certain limit, although further surpassing the ideal level of pressure not just minimizes the quality level of treatment, but in addition degrades efficiency, might cause wear on the product, plus there is also an evident overheating of the pieces being worked on, being a result of friction. When polishing thin items, it's greater heat (and a ensuing pliancy of the metal) that may cause elements to warp, distort, or bend. In general, it needs an educated technician to think about every one of these things to equally prevent harm to the metal part and to work adequately. To help you significantly increase the standard of the completed surface area, the finishing process ought to be accomplished with a lot less aggression and not as much pressure in order to eventually complete a surface area without scratches or fine lines brought about by the finishing procedure, therefore ending up with a fabulous mirror finish.
